Recruitment Overview

Gandhigram Rural Institute (Deemed to be University), accredited by NAAC with 'A++' Grade, has announced a Walk-in-Interview notification for the engagement of Guest/Part Time Teachers. This opportunity is specifically for the Department of Sociology. The institute, located in Dindigul, Tamil Nadu, is a premier institution under the Ministry of Education, Govt. of India.

This recruitment is based on a Direct Recruitment process involving a Walk-in-Interview, rather than a written competitive examination. Interested candidates possessing the requisite qualifications are invited to appear for the interview on 11.02.2026.

Eligibility Criteria (In-Depth)

Educational Qualification

Candidates must possess the following qualifications for the Department of Sociology:

  • Primary Requirement: M.A. Sociology / Social Work* with a minimum of 55% marks (or an equivalent grade in a point scale). (Note: 50% marks is required for SC/ST candidates).
  • Essential Qualification: Must have UGC - NET or SLET or Ph.D. in Sociology of Media / Sociology of Health / Sociology of Development.

Specialization Required

Preference will be given to candidates with specialization in:

  • Marginalised Communities
  • Media Studies
  • Development Studies
  • Rural Sociology

Specific Condition for Social Work Candidates

Candidates holding a Master Degree in Social Work are eligible only if they have studied a minimum of Two Courses in Sociology during their degree.
